By JOCELYN GECKER Associated Press SAN FRANCISCO (AP) — The Fitbits on our wrists collect our health and fitness data; Apple promises privacy but lots of iPhone apps can still share our personal information; and who really knows what they're agreeing to when a website asks, 'Do You Accept All Cookies?' Most people just click 'OK' and hope for the best, says former Democratic presidential candidate Andrew Yang. 'The amount of data we're giving up is unprecedented in human history,' says Yang, who lives in New York but is helping lead the campaign for a data privacy initiative on California's […]
